-Blood Compact Site (Tagbilaran City) – Visit the spot where the Spaniards and Filipinos fostered friendly relations through blood compact. This place is considered the First Seed of the United Nations and the first treaty between the brown and white race.
Baclayon Church (Baclayon) – Behold a 16th century stone church along with its religious relics. This church is considered as one of the oldest stone churches in the Philippines.
-Loay Backyard Industry (Loay) – Observe the local craftsmen as they make bolos, other metal crafts and nipa leaves into roofing materials.
-Clarin Ancestral House (Loay) – Visit an old Boholano home, declared by the National historical Institute as a heritage site. The -Clarin Family’s antique collection is also on display.
-Loboc-Loay River Cruise (Loboc) – Lunch will be served while you take a leisurely cruise in one of Bohol’s favorite tourist stop-over, the frequently filmed Loboc River. Enjoy the lush riverside greenery, nipa palm plantation and sometimes even ducks swimming by the river side.
-Tarsier Encounter (Loboc) – See the smallest primate in the world in a sanctuary along the Loboc River. Ati Tribe Riverside -Community Visit Man Made Forest (Bilar)
-Chocolate Hills (Carmen) – Climb one of the chocolate hills and feast your eyes on the breathtaking view of one thousand two hundred sixty eight (1,268) haycock hills which turn brown during dry season. These hills are considered one of the wonders of the world.

Tourists Spots in Bohol

Out of the 7,107 islands in the Philippines, there is one island that has earned the reputation as the complete travel destination—the island province of Bohol.. Considered as the 10th largest island in the archipelago, this oval shaped island province is located in the heart of the Visayas region. It lies between the provinces of Cebu and Leyte to the northwest and to the northeast respectively.

Recently, the island of Bohol, has been recognized as the number one tourist destination for a lot of local and foreign tourists in the past five years. This reputation has been gained through the ongoing successful development of varying tourist destination sites by the government; thus, boosting its tourism industry. But even in the previous decades, Bohol has already gained the attention of tourists through the world-famous Chocolate Hills and as well as its white-sand beaches.

What made Bohol become more interesting destination and a memorable experience are its hidden “treasures”. Those who already have savoured the beauty of the island not only once but for several addictive times, would consider Bohol as “God’s Little Paradise,” because of its natural wonders. Choose your Floating Restaurant

Around 11.30am, we were already on our way to our next stop, the Loboc River Cruise to have our first meal and lunch in Bohol.  As we arrived there were booths (see above picture) where you can check out menus and decide which floating restaurant to dine in.

As we got in the floating restaurant, buffet table was ready and people started to get food. Below is a shot of the buffet table located in the middle part of the boat.  Few minutes later, the cruise started and we were enjoying our meal at the same time the scenic view of Loboc River.

Riverwatch Floating Restaurant Buffet

Just on the other end of the boat, the musical band was situated and played Tagalog and English love songs while we were on cruise the Loboc River. On our way back, the boat stopped on one point so we can watch the Loboc Pink Dancers as they entertained us with a lively song and dance number. Which was actually good and a lot have donated money for this dance group as part of the Loboc community livelihood program. (See 3rd picture below)

The duration of the Loboc River Cruise took almost 1.5 hours. For me, the food served was just fine but I was expecting more from it, more exotic cuisines, more seafoods and more appetizing foods. It is a good thing that the calm scenery and relaxing feeling of the river cruise made the tour much favourable. I must say that this is a great spot to be with your special someone and simply enjoy the moment together with the breeze and green surroundings.

Quick facts:

Bohol Tarsier measures about 3.35 to 6.30 inches in height and considered as one of the smallest primates. Their big eyes are fixed in its skull; they can’t turn in their sockets but their neck allows its head to be rotated 180 degrees. As for their fur, they are thick and silky which is colored gray to dark brown. They have thin tail which is used for balance and about twice the body length.

The name Tarsier came from its elongated “tarsus” or ankle bone which allows it to jump at least three meters from tree to tree without having to touch the ground.
